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

  • Size and layout: Choose dimensions that fit your kitchen’s footprint and workflow. Longer tables increase prep space but require adequate aisle clearance.
  • Storage needs: Undershelves add capacity for trays, bowls, and appliances; consider weight limits to ensure stability with heavy equipment.
  • Mobility: Wheels or casters enable flexible configurations for events or seasonal changes. Locking wheels provide stability when stationary.
  • Backsplash and edges: A backsplash helps contain splashes; hemmed edges reduce the risk of cuts and injuries for staff.
  • Material quality: 18-gauge 430 stainless steel offers corrosion resistance and durability; NSF certification signals alignment with professional kitchen standards.
  • Maintenance: Smooth, seamless surfaces simplify cleaning and sanitizing between shifts; rounded front edges can improve operator safety.
  • Load capacity: Verify top and undershelf weight limits to ensure the table can handle heavy mixers, ovens, and prep tools without sagging.
  • Budget vs. longevity: While price matters, investing in higher-gauge steel and better fittings often reduces replacement costs over time.
